2025622· In mining, they are used in crusher jaws, cones, and hammers that face high-impact forces and abrasive materials. In construction, manganese steel components are found in heavy machinery and equipment like excavator teeth, bucket liners, and wear plates, which handle hard materials such as concrete and stone.
112· High Impact Resistance: Manganese steel is particularly effective in applications where materials experience heavy impact, such as crushing machinery and equipment in mining and construction. The work hardening property of manganese steel helps it absorb shock and impact without deforming or fracturing.

2025714· Steel production, especially for construction and automotive use, drives more than 55% of manganese consumption. Imports from Africa and South America account for over 60% of North America’s manganese needs, highlighting high external dependency.
